Daniel Villar Pardo is a trilingual journalist fluent in Spanish, English, and French. He specializes in soccer tactical analysis, providing real-time coverage of major events like the FIFA World Cup, MLS, LaLiga, UEFA Champions League, and Premier League. In addition, Daniel has extensive experience in photojournalism and has covered prestigious events such as Copa América, LaLiga, Liga Betplay Dimayor, Conmebol World Cup Qualifiers, and Liga Endesa. His ability to report across multiple languages enriches his coverage, making complex sports narratives accessible to a diverse global audience.

education

Daniel holds a master’s degree in communication and sports journalism from Universidad Europea de Madrid – Escuela Universitaria Real Madrid. This advanced education has equipped him with a comprehensive understanding of sports media, allowing him to merge theoretical knowledge with practical application in his work.
